Local Election Results 2002

Huntingdonshire

One-third of council up for election. No elections this year in Earith, Eaton Ford, Eaton Socon, Ellington, Fenstanton, Gransden, Hemingford Abbots and Hilton, Kimbolton, Needingworth, Paxton, St Ives South, Somersham, Staughton, Stilton, Upwood and The Raveleys or Yaxley.

Consolidated results — Huntingdonshire 2002

Party Votes Percent Seats
Conservative 10967 46.1% 12
Liberal Democrat 8920 37.5% 5
Labour 2777 11.7% 0
Independent 1105 4.6% 1
